Types of Mistreatment in Long-Term Care Facilities
Nursing home abuse typically involves intentional acts or improper conduct.
Examples may include rough handling, assaults, or financial exploitation.
Neglect often results from inaction rather than intentional harm.
Neglect may involve failures related to nutrition, hydration, hygiene, or medication management.
In many cases, these failures are tied to systemic problems within the facility.
Signs a Resident May Be at Risk
Residents may be unable or afraid to report mistreatment.
Families should watch for changes in health, behavior, and living conditions.
Common warning signs may include:
- Unexplained bruises, fractures, or repeated injuries
- Signs of inadequate nutrition or fluids
- Pressure ulcers and untreated sores
- Unusual sedation or confusion
- Behavior changes or emotional distress
- Poor hygiene, unsanitary conditions, or soiled bedding
- Unexplained withdrawals or lost property
Frequent Causes of Harm in Long-Term Care Facilities
Many nursing home injuries are preventable.
Common scenarios include:
- Preventable falls caused by unsafe transfers
- Pressure ulcers caused by neglect
- Dehydration or malnutrition
- Missed doses and drug interactions
- Infections caused by poor hygiene or delayed treatment
- Physical abuse by staff or other residents
- Wandering or elopement due to inadequate supervision

Preserving Proof of Abuse or Neglect
Facilities frequently possess the documents needed to prove misconduct.
Important evidence may include {medical charts, care plans, medication logs, incident reports, wound care notes, and staffing schedules}.
Early investigation reduces the risk of missing or altered documentation.
What Families May Recover
Depending on the circumstances, a claim may involve compensation for medical treatment, hospitalization, and rehabilitation.
Additional damages may include mental anguish and reduced quality of life.
If abuse or neglect caused a death, a wrongful death claim may apply.
What Families Can Do If Abuse Is Suspected
- Do not delay medical treatment
- Keep written records of changes
- Make written requests for documentation
- Identify witnesses and staff members
